When is the optimal time of year for tree pruning?
The best possible timing for pruning will certainly differ depending upon the sort of tree and where you live. Generally, it's best to have a tree pruner cut back your trees during the dormant period.
Winter season is a great time for tree maintenance since the rest of your backyard should not need any focus throughout that time. Thinning trees prior to the springtime sprouting and growing season will allow your trees to shoot out as well as flourish nicely.
There is usually no problem doing tree maintenance during the springtime and summer season as well, especially if there is any dead wood, illness, or overgrowth.
Palm Tree Pruning
Palm trees need a great deal of care when pruning. Cutting the limbs at the incorrect time can leave them defenseless against diseases. Palm trees should be pruned when the older growth has turned brown and died. This is typically a couple of times in a year.
Staying up to date with normal maintenance is important for preventing damage and injuries from tough and massive dropping palm branches.
Pine Tree Pruning
The very best time to cut back your pine trees is in the initial part of springtime, however if at any time you find dying or unhealthy branches, it's a good strategy to take care of those.
Using proper pruning techniques is really crucial. Hacking back branches to shorten them, is honestly a bad idea because it can stop the branch from growing entirely. That could leave the branch stunted and off balance permanently.
In the spring when the pine tree starts to sprout out, crimping back the fresh growth tips can provide a compact and thick growth that is particularly attractive.
